Source-Changes archive
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index][Old Index]
CVS commit: src/sys/arch/sgimips
Module Name: src
Committed By: rumble
Date: Thu Feb 12 06:33:57 UTC 2009
Modified Files:
src/sys/arch/sgimips/conf: GENERIC32_IP12 GENERIC32_IP2x files.sgimips
majors.sgimips
src/sys/arch/sgimips/dev: files.dev int.c int1reg.h int2reg.h zs.c
src/sys/arch/sgimips/gio: files.gio
src/sys/arch/sgimips/hpc: files.hpc hpc.c
src/sys/arch/sgimips/ioc: files.ioc
src/sys/arch/sgimips/sgimips: arcemu.c arcemu.h bus.c clock.c console.c
machdep.c
Added Files:
src/sys/arch/sgimips/dev: dp8573areg.h dpclock.c dsclock.c
Removed Files:
src/sys/arch/sgimips/hpc: dp8573areg.h dpclock_hpc.c dsclock_hpc.c
Log Message:
Enable Personal IRIS 4D/20 and 4D/25 support:
- Adapt int(4) to handle the INT1 chip
- Move generic rtc clocks out of hpc/ and into dev/
- Handle the very strangely wired eeprom and other bits in arcemu
- Sprinkle MACH_SGI_IP6 as necessary
- Enable IP6/IP10 devices in GENERIC32_IP12. Yes, the naming is poor but
there's no winning with kernel/hw compatibility on sgimips...
Tested on my 4D/25. Doesn't (appear to) break macallan@'s IP22.
To generate a diff of this commit:
cvs rdiff -r1.4 -r1.5 src/sys/arch/sgimips/conf/GENERIC32_IP12
cvs rdiff -r1.78 -r1.79 src/sys/arch/sgimips/conf/GENERIC32_IP2x
cvs rdiff -r1.47 -r1.48 src/sys/arch/sgimips/conf/files.sgimips
cvs rdiff -r1.21 -r1.22 src/sys/arch/sgimips/conf/majors.sgimips
cvs rdiff -r0 -r1.1 src/sys/arch/sgimips/dev/dp8573areg.h \
src/sys/arch/sgimips/dev/dpclock.c src/sys/arch/sgimips/dev/dsclock.c
cvs rdiff -r1.9 -r1.10 src/sys/arch/sgimips/dev/files.dev
cvs rdiff -r1.19 -r1.20 src/sys/arch/sgimips/dev/int.c
cvs rdiff -r1.1 -r1.2 src/sys/arch/sgimips/dev/int1reg.h
cvs rdiff -r1.4 -r1.5 src/sys/arch/sgimips/dev/int2reg.h
cvs rdiff -r1.35 -r1.36 src/sys/arch/sgimips/dev/zs.c
cvs rdiff -r1.10 -r1.11 src/sys/arch/sgimips/gio/files.gio
cvs rdiff -r1.2 -r0 src/sys/arch/sgimips/hpc/dp8573areg.h
cvs rdiff -r1.3 -r0 src/sys/arch/sgimips/hpc/dpclock_hpc.c
cvs rdiff -r1.10 -r0 src/sys/arch/sgimips/hpc/dsclock_hpc.c
cvs rdiff -r1.12 -r1.13 src/sys/arch/sgimips/hpc/files.hpc
cvs rdiff -r1.60 -r1.61 src/sys/arch/sgimips/hpc/hpc.c
cvs rdiff -r1.2 -r1.3 src/sys/arch/sgimips/ioc/files.ioc
cvs rdiff -r1.17 -r1.18 src/sys/arch/sgimips/sgimips/arcemu.c
cvs rdiff -r1.10 -r1.11 src/sys/arch/sgimips/sgimips/arcemu.h
cvs rdiff -r1.55 -r1.56 src/sys/arch/sgimips/sgimips/bus.c
cvs rdiff -r1.20 -r1.21 src/sys/arch/sgimips/sgimips/clock.c
cvs rdiff -r1.36 -r1.37 src/sys/arch/sgimips/sgimips/console.c
cvs rdiff -r1.124 -r1.125 src/sys/arch/sgimips/sgimips/machdep.c
Please note that diffs are not public domain; they are subject to the
copyright notices on the relevant files.
Home |
Main Index |
Thread Index |
Old Index